What Defines Lambda Calculus Benchmark
Lambda calculus underpins functional programming, invented by Alonzo Church in the 1930s. AI models face beta reduction, eta conversion, and normalization tasks.
Developers crafted pure logic problems without external data. Large language models (LLMs) rely on patterns, not proofs. The benchmark eliminates trivia to focus on core reasoning.

Core Tests in Lambda Calculus Benchmark
The benchmark inputs complex lambda terms. AI systems output normalized forms. Metrics cover accuracy, speed, and edge cases like fixed-point combinators.
